Towards absolute activity measurements by ionisation chambers using the PENELOPE Monte-Carlo code.
1BNM-CEA/LNHB, Laboratoire National Henri Becquerel, Gif-sur-Yvette Cedex 91191, France.
Summary
The PENELOPE Monte Carlo code aids in calculating ionisation chamber (IC) calibration factors. This method allows calibration of common radionuclides by measuring a few selected ones, revealing energy-dependent IC response and solution composition effects.
